Sofia, Bulgaria - October 27, 2024

"I voted for a European Bulgaria", said Prime Minister Dimitar Glavchev, after exercising his right to vote.

Prime Minister Glavchev pointed out that it is important to have a regular and stable government that respects the Constitution and the laws of the country and to be guided in his actions by the interests of the people. Po his words the series of elections that happened in recent years is
bothered everyone, especially the voters. The Prime Minister stated also that the official office will continue to work as long as necessary.

Prime Minister Glavchev voted this morning in the capital's 5th elementary school "Ivan Vazov". The Prime Minister chose to vote by machine. Glavchev recalled that the machines have passed inspection and the service cabinet has made every effort to to ensure the fairness of the vote.
